Oxygen (O₂)

Molecular oxygen (O₂) is a colorless and odorless gas that makes up 21% of the air. On the Earth's surface, oxygen is – by mass – the most abundant element.

Description:

Almost all animal life needs oxygen to live. It is absorbed through breathing or, when dissolved in water, through absorption. At high concentrations, however, oxygen is toxic to most living organisms.

All combustion processes, as well as corrosion processes, take place with the involvement of O₂.

In addition to its medical use, it is of great importance especially to the metalworking industry, since oxygen can form compounds with almost all elements. Oxygen is also involved in many combustion and corrosion processes.

Limit Values for Oxygen:

There are no legally established limit values in Germany. Possible harm from oxygen depends primarily on pressure. DGUV Rule 113-004 for workplace safety specifies a value of 17% oxygen.

The air exhaled by a person still contains approximately 16 % oxygen. The oxygen concentration of the air previously inhaled averages around 21 %.

Even an oxygen concentration of 100 %, such as is required, for example, when ventilating patients, can lead to brain damage over the medium term.

Effects of Excessively High or Low O₂ Concentrations:

An undersupply affects the organism. If the oxygen content of the air drops below 17 %, the first signs of fatigue appear. In addition, the error rate in visual tasks and logical reasoning increases. A prolonged reaction time can also be expected.

A significantly reduced oxygen content in the air also leads to symptoms of acute altitude sickness. These include headaches, fatigue, and loss of appetite, as well as nausea and dizziness. In severe cases, cerebral and pulmonary edema can form. At oxygen concentrations below 13 %, severe, irreversible damage can occur, which can be fatal — suffocation results.

The risk of oxygen poisoning exists only when O₂ is present at a partial pressure significantly exceeding normal atmospheric pressure. This is especially relevant for divers. Symptoms, besides rapid and shallow breathing, include phenomena such as visual flickering, muscle twitching, and auditory hallucinations. Nausea and dizziness can also occur, up to unconsciousness and epilepsy-like seizures.

In chronic lung diseases with elevated CO₂ partial pressure, such as COPD, ventilating patients with oxygen can have serious consequences. The suddenly increased supply of O₂ can, under certain circumstances, lead to respiratory arrest.

Formation of O₂:

The Earth's crust alone consists of 48.9 % oxygen. In the Earth's outer layers, the proportion is around 30 %. On Earth as a whole, only iron occurs in even greater abundance. However, this oxygen is chemically bound, not present as a breathable gas. In the primordial era, cyanobacteria released oxygen as a waste product of their photosynthesis into the atmosphere over a period of more than a billion years, thereby generating the free oxygen that forms the basis for much of life today.

Plants release oxygen during photosynthesis. This is a biochemical reaction driven by sunlight, in which the plant replenishes its own energy stores from CO₂ and water, releasing the oxygen it does not need in the process.
